Overview

Laminin subunit alpha-4 (LAMA4) is one of the three components of laminin heterotrimers, key extracellular matrix glycoproteins that form the major noncollagenous constituent of basement membranes[1][2][3][5]. The protein supports cell adhesion, migration, differentiation, and signaling across multiple tissues and organ systems. In particular, LAMA4 interacts with integrins and integrin-linked kinase (ILK) to maintain endothelial integrity and myocardial performance. Deficiency or mutation disrupts cell-matrix interactions, resulting in loss of endothelial cells, cardiomyopathy, and abnormal angiogenesis in the retina[2]. The exact tissue-specific and isoform-specific functions of LAMA4 remain incompletely understood, but its structural and signaling roles in vessel morphogenesis and tissue homeostasis are well documented[2][3][5].

Safety considerations

Disruption or mutation of LAMA4 can lead to endothelial dysfunction, loss of endothelial cells, cardiac disease (e.g., cardiomyopathy), developmental vascular defects
